I'd say that those two L-numbers are likely to be regional variants of the same species, and it's highly likely that there is a whole range of colours ranging from the reddish L306 to the more yellow/brown L169. That's only a guess. But they come from the same large-scale river system.
according to the width of the lines on the snout, this fish is most probably (my oppinion) not L 306. Whether it is L 169, L 2 or one of the other, similar species, I dare not say. My experience with L 306 suggests, that colouration is not the best way to distinguish this from other, similar Panaqolus spp., since that is fairly variable (and on pictures, it highly depends on the white setting of the camera, tannines and such stuff). The lines on the snout are much better for distinguishing L 306 from the other, similar species.
